APY Ventures

APY Ventures is a venture capital platform based in Istanbul, Turkey, focused on managing multiple venture capital investment funds. It aims to enhance Turkey's technology and innovation ecosystem by connecting entrepreneurs with investors.

APY Ventures as a funder

Investment thesis

APY Ventures focuses on connecting the right entrepreneurs with the right investors, primarily in the Turkish startup ecosystem, with a strong emphasis on fintech and technology-driven sectors.

Focus narrative

APY Ventures invests in a diverse range of sectors, including fintech, information technology, and new generation technology. The organization primarily targets early-stage investments, particularly in seed and pre-seed rounds, while also engaging in some growth-stage opportunities.

Value beyond capital

APY Ventures adds value to its portfolio companies by leveraging its connections within the Turkish startup ecosystem, providing access to resources, mentorship, and strategic guidance through its acceleration programs, particularly the Albaraka Garage.

Portfolio and track record

Portfolio context

APY Ventures manages several funds, including the Fintech GSYF, which focuses on early-stage fintech startups, and the T3 VCIF, which targets deep tech innovations. The Startup GSYF invests across all stages, supporting a wide array of startups in the Turkish market.

Flagship work and coverage

Flagship properties

APY Ventures operates several venture capital investment funds, including Fintech VCIF, Start-up VCIF, Bilişim Vadisi VCIF, Ostim VCIF, T3 VCIF, and Next Generation Technology VCIF. They also publish a blog featuring insights and articles on their investments.
